In the Harris area, a full home window replacement typ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000+, depending on the number, size, and style of windows. Key cost factors include the choice of material (vinyl, wood, or composite), the energy efficiency rating (crucial for our Minnesota winters), and the complexity of the installation, such as dealing with older home frames or custom shapes. Local labor rates and the specific manufacturer of the window also play a significant role in the final estimate.
The ideal times are during the milder shoulder seasons of late spring (May-June) and early fall (September-October). This avoids the peak humidity of summer, which can affect sealing materials, and the extreme cold of our Minnesota winters, which can complicate installation and make your home uncomfortable during the process. However, reputable local installers work year-round, using interior sealing techniques and temporary weather barriers to complete jobs even in winter if necessary.

For standard window replacements where the opening size is not being altered, a permit is generally not required in Harris or Chisago County. However, if you are changing the window's structural opening, adding new windows where none existed, or if your home is in a historic district, you should always check with the Harris City Hall or Chisago County Building Department. A reputable local installer will know and handle these regulations for you.
